Summary

Responsible for the accurate and timely processing of credits and claims by performing a variety of task that include, but are not limited to, those listed in the essential duties and responsibilities section below.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ities include the following. Other duties may be assigned.

• Process, monitor and report credits issued and new claims received.

• Analyze and report on sales errors.

• Monitor and analyze claims data and provide product performance and claims experience to management.

• Effectively communicate causes of failure that result in replacement orders.

• Report significant and/or recurring field complaints.

• Continually monitor claims reporting system for accuracy and completeness.

• Monitor conditions conducive to claims with a view to their prevention and/or correction.

• Assist with all claims as the need dictates.

• Focus on prompt expedient claim resolutions.

• Maintain professional business etiquette with customer base.

• Timely claim resolutions and keeping company assets in mind.

• Overtime is / may be required.
